Comprehensive Guide to Credit Card Payment
What is the Credit Card Payment Form?
The Credit Card Payment Form is a vital tool designed to facilitate the processing of credit card payments for goods or services. This form captures essential details, including company information, cardholder data, and a signature. These elements are necessary to authorize payment transactions securely.
The required information entails specifics such as the name of the company, address, the name of the cardholder, credit card number, expiration date, payment amount, and the date of transaction. Each of these details ensures a smooth payment processing experience.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them
Completing the Credit Card Payment Form can come with its challenges. Common mistakes include:
-
Incorrect card number entry
-
Missing signature
-
Omitting essential details like the expiry date
To avoid these pitfalls, double-check all entries and follow the instructions carefully to ensure correct submission.

Who is eligible to use the Credit Card Payment Form?
Anyone who holds a valid credit card and is authorized to make payments, including individuals and businesses, can use the Credit Card Payment Form.
What are the deadlines for submitting this form?
While there are no strict deadlines, it is advisable to submit the Credit Card Payment Form promptly to ensure timely processing of your payment.
How do I submit the completed Credit Card Payment Form?
After filling out the form, you can submit it by emailing it to the designated recipient as specified in the instructions. Ensure you include any required attachments.
What supporting documents do I need to include with the form?
Typically, you may need to attach a copy of your credit card alongside the completed form to validate the payment request.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out the form?
Ensure that you double-check your card number and expiry date for accuracy, and remember to sign the form before submission to prevent processing delays.
What is the processing time for payments after form submission?
Processing times can vary depending on the payment system used, but typically, payments are processed within 1-3 business days after submission.
Are there any fees associated with using this form?
Fees depend on the payment processor and your bank’s policies. Check with your bank or payment provider for specific fee details related to credit card transactions.
